About the Composer: Brian Bankston

Brian Bankston has built a reputation for writing accessible yet musically substantial works for young ensembles. His compositions balance pedagogical clarity with genuine artistic merit, allowing students to feel like accomplished musicians while still developing fundamental skills.

How to get the most out of it

  • Encourage your students to imagine the journey of the ship as they play. Narrative focus sharpens ensemble listening and shapes phrasing naturally.
  • Balance the string sections carefully; at this grade level, melody clarity depends on precise dynamic control from supporting parts.
  • Use the colorful moments as rehearsal landmarks. Breaking the piece into scenes (departure, voyage, arrival) makes learning and memory work faster.

Skills your students will build

  • Coordinating bowing across string sections at basic levels
  • Sustaining tone quality through longer melodic phrases
  • Responding to dynamic and expressive direction
  • Ensemble balance and blend in a multi-part texture
  • Maintaining rhythmic unity while managing independent parts
